EDA welcomes dismantling and asbestos specialist

Cyprus-based dismantling and asbestos removal specialist Kameris Group has become the latest company to join the European Demolition Association (EDA).

Formerly known as Phillippos Kameris, Kameris was founded in 1988 by Philippos Kameris. The company operates across Cyprus and offers services in demolition, dismantling, asbestos removal and the collection and management of construction and demolition waste.

Over the years, Kameris has conducted numerous high-profile projects. Among them, are the demolition of the Ronald McDonald House, the demolition of Nicosia Municipal Theater, and the demolition and asbestos removal of the Nicosia Old General Hospital.

The EDA said that one of Kameris’ most prominent features is its workforce, which the company defines as “the foundation of the Group’s customers’ trust”.

The association said: “Besides carrying out the work, they actively participate in workshops, seminars and conferences, organized by private and public institutions”.
